1. Initial Outbreak and Current Status

A large wildfire has occurred in the Pine Barons area of Ocean County, New Jersey.
It has spread to approximately 8,500 acres.
Thousands of residents have been evacuated, and power has been cut off to more than 25,000 homes.
Major highways have been closed, exacerbating the chaos.
Such a large-scale wildfire is a rare occurrence in the eastern region.
